Specifically, magnetic levitation (maglev) bioprinting, leveraging non-contact, high-precision cell placement, is estimated to constitute about 5% of the overall 3D bioprinting market in Japan, translating to an estimated USD 65-130 million in 2023. Growth Drivers and Demand Factors: Technological Innovation: Magnetic levitation offers superior resolution, cell viability, and scalability, making it attractive for tissue engineering and regenerative medicine. Healthcare Infrastructure: Japan’s aging population and rising prevalence of chronic diseases drive demand for personalized regenerative therapies and organ replacements. Research & Development Investment: Significant funding from government agencies (e.g., Japan Agency for Medical Research and Development) and private sector accelerates adoption. Regulatory Environment: Progressive policies and fast-track approvals for regenerative medicine products support market growth. Scalability Challenges & Operational Bottlenecks: High capital expenditure for equipment and infrastructure. Limited skilled workforce trained in magnetic levitation bioprinting techniques. Complex regulatory pathways for clinical approval. Bioink standardization and quality control issues. Regulatory Landscape & Compliance: Japan’s Pharmaceuticals and Medical Devices Agency (PMDA) offers accelerated pathways for regenerative medicine products, but compliance with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P) and safety standards remains critical.
